Output 637246636b53752b4e00316e2b45f4d6ceb36238648bbb4e95eb08a3fa2b3c61:1

value
157956
script pubkey
OP_0 OP_PUSHBYTES_20 95d5a79bc43e2ef0ff1bfa826b154a08fb5872d6
address
bc1qjh260x7y8ch0plcml2pxk922pra4sukk9cz4ae
transaction
637246636b53752b4e00316e2b45f4d6ceb36238648bbb4e95eb08a3fa2b3c61
confirmations
165609
spent
true